Explore colourful Slovenia and Croatia’s inland and coastal jewels on this 11 day cruise and land package
DAY 1: ZAGREB
Transfer on the day of the tour from Zagreb airport, or another hotel in Zagreb to the tour hotel, rest of the day at leisure. Dinner and overnight in Zagreb/Zagreb area. (D)
DAY 2: ZAGREB – LJUBLJANA
Morning sightseeing tour of Zagreb, Croatian capital city, gives you the opportunity to see the fortified Upper Town, the city’s historical centre, St Mark’s church with its multi-coloured roof, the Cathedral, Croatian National Theatre and the University. Departure to Ljubljana. Afternoon guided tour of Ljubljana, Slovenian capital where you will see the most significant sights of its old centre: the picturesque Central open-air Market and the Three Bridges, the Baroque Town Hall and Robba’s Fountain. Dinner and overnight in Ljubljana/Ljubljana area. (B, D)
DAY 3: LJUBLJANA – BLED – PLITVICE
Departure to Bled, small town in the Julian Alps that ranks among the most beautiful alpine resorts. It’s like a setting for a classic fairy tale: immense natural beauty with mountains and forests surrounding an emerald glacial lake. Visit to the Bled Castle, which is the oldest in Slovenia. After Bled, we are continuing our journey to Plitvice lakes area for overnight and dinner. (B, D)
DAY 4: PLITVICE – OMIS
Morning walk around Plitvice lakes, this well-known UNESCO World Heritage Site, natural beauty of the 16 crystal – blue lakes cascading into 92 spectacular waterfalls. Departure to Omiš. Embark on Lupus Mare cruise. Our crew members and Cruise Director will warmly welcome you, acquainting you with safety protocols while indulging you with welcome drinks and snacks. In the afternoon, explore the enchanting city of Omiš at your own. Dinner will be served onboard, followed by an overnight stay in Omiš. (B, D)
DAY 5: OMIS – VIS
Departing early, set sail towards Vis Island. Along the way, stop for a swim near the Pakleni Islands, a breathtaking archipelago near the island of Hvar. Lunch will be served on board as we continue our journey towards Vis, arriving in the early afternoon. Once a secluded military enclave, Vis has opened its doors to the public in the past 25 years, revealing a treasure trove of spectacular scenery, renowned wines, and exquisite Dalmatian cuisine. Delve into the island’s rich history and natural splendour at your own pace. You can join a trip to the Island of Biševo** home to the mesmerizing Blue Cave or Military tour. Overnight in Vis. (B, L)
** Optional Excursion: Vis & Biševo or Military tour
DAY 6: VIS – KORCULA
Departing for the Island of Korčula with a pause for a picturesque swim and lunch in a secluded cove near Korčula before arriving in the afternoon. The town is known for its rich history and culture, including the captivating Moreska sword dance. If you have prebooked the optional walking tour package, follow your guide to navigate the timeless charm of Korčula Town. Begin at the historic Land Gate, then wander through narrow alleyways lined with Renaissance buildings and artisan shops. Admire the majestic Cathedral of St. Mark and stroll along the waterfront promenade, soaking in panoramic views of the Adriatic Sea. Legend has it that Korčula is the birthplace of the famed explorer Marco Polo, adding an extra layer of intrigue to its allure. Overnight in Korčula. (B, L)

DAY 7: KORCULA – DUBROVNIK
Setting sail for Dubrovnik, you’ll enjoy a revitalizing swim in the crystal-clear waters near Jakljan Island, followed by a delightful onboard lunch. Arrive at Dubrovnik in the early afternoon. If you have prebooked the optional walking package, immerse yourself in the city’s rich history and cultural heritage as you stroll through the Old Town*. Explore iconic sights such as the city walls, Stradun, Rector’s Palace, and the city gates. Don’t miss the opportunity to visit the impressive Lovrijenac Fortress, which offers breathtaking views of the Adriatic Sea. For those seeking a unique experience, consider joining an optional excursion** to the Pelješac Peninsula for an exquisite wine tasting, and savour the flavours of Dalmatia. Overnight in Dubrovnik. (B, L)

DAY 8: DUBROVNIK – MLJET
Setting off for Mljet Island, you will reach Pomena during the morning, where you have the chance to embark on an optional tour** of Mljet National Park. Renowned as one of Croatia’s national treasures, Mljet National Park enchants visitors with its lush greenery and pristine natural beauty. Following your exploration of the park, you’ll have free time to further immerse yourself in the island’s enchanting atmosphere. In the evening, indulge in a Captain’s dinner, a special culinary experience highlighting local flavours and specialties. Overnight in Mljet. (B, D)

DAY 9: MLJET – HVAR
Departure for Hvar Island, you’ll enjoy a refreshing swim break in front of the scenic island of Šćedro. Lunch will be served onboard. Upon arrival in the Hvar in the afternoon, you can either explore this charming town on your own or join our guide if you have prebooked the optional walking package*. Hvar island is renowned as one of the sunniest places in Europe, and its town of Hvar stands as one of Croatia’s oldest towns. Its rich history, stunning architecture, cobbled streets, and vibrant atmosphere enchant every visitor. Overnight in Hvar. (B, L)
